## Env Vars: ConsentCurtain Rollout

Quick reference for whoever inherits this. The ConsentCurtain banner is feature-flagged per region, and all the knobs live in `.env` on the web tier. `CURTAIN_REGIONS` takes a comma list, `CURTAIN_THEME` is cosmetic, and `CURTAIN_LOG_LEVEL` you'll mostly leave at `warn`. One gotcha: consent receipts get signed before they're stored, so the banner service refuses to start without its signing secret. That goes in the env file on this line:

sealed setting: LEDGER_TOKEN20=6148d35bbb480b0ab79e

A: Quellbird fingerprints incoming alerts by source, signal class, and a rolling 10-minute window, suppressing duplicates before they reach pagers. The fingerprint store is encrypted at rest and replicated across two regions. If both replicas are lost, alerts pass through unsuppressed — noisy but safe. Restoring from the sealed snapshot requires security-reviewer approval, since raw fingerprints can reveal incident patterns. To decrypt the snapshot archive, operators must enter the recovery passphrase provided below.

strongbox words: druiel-frador-brieth-druys-fenys-zorwyn-zorael

## Runbook: Account Recovery — Wavelet Preview Service

Hey future maintainer — if the `wavepreview` service account at Dornbury Audio gets locked out (usually after three failed token refreshes), the waveform previews on Tidemark just stop rendering and users see gray bars. Don't panic. First, confirm the renderer pods are healthy, then reset the service account through the Dornbury admin shell. The reset flow will prompt you once, and only once, for credentials. When it asks, use the recovery passphrase that follows.

recovery phrase for fahof-fawip: casael-fenael-wenix

Ticket #— Vault locked: Parcelwing webhook secrets

For new folks: the Hollis vault that holds signing secrets for the Parcelwing parcel-tracking webhook sealed itself after three failed auth attempts last night. Until it's unsealed, inbound tracking events from the Dunmere carrier queue up unverified — they are not lost, just held. Do not rotate the webhook secret; that makes replay worse. The fix is a standard unseal: open the vault console, choose manual unseal, and supply the team recovery passphrase, which follows on the next line.

strongbox words: oliael-gilax-lamael